Planting: Prefers full sun and well drained soils; adaptable to various soil types. Fruit: Dark blue purple grapes forming medium sized conical clusters. Pollination: Self fertile. Use: Suitable for producing dry red wines, ros, and fortified wines; wines typically exhibit aromas of cherry and other red fruits. Ripening: Late September to early October. Pot: 1 gal, Additional
